Bumrah is currently undergoing rehabilitation at the BCCI’s Centre of Excellence in Bengaluru due to a back injury and is expected to miss the initial matches of the tournament.
Speaking at Mumbai Indians’ pre-season press conference, Jayawardene said, “Jasprit Bumrah is at the NCA. We are waiting for feedback on his progress. So far, everything is going well, and he is improving day by day.”
The MI coach further added, “He is in good shape, but his absence is a challenge for the team. He is one of the best bowlers in the world.”
Bumrah has been out of action since January when he was unable to bowl in the second innings of the final Test against Australia in Sydney. India lost that match, and Australia sealed the series 3-1 by chasing down 162 runs.

With uncertainty surrounding Bumrah’s return, MI captain Hardik Pandya emphasized the importance of having the 30-year-old’s presence in the dressing room.
Bumrah is expected to join his MI teammates in early April and continue his rehabilitation with the squad. A recent video of him bowling also surfaced, giving hope to fans.
Pandya said, “I am lucky to have three captains playing alongside me – Rohit (Sharma), Suryakumar (Yadav), and Bumrah. They always support me, and whenever I need help, they are there for me.”
